Wet Ingredients: 1 c Crisco 1 c dark brown sugar 1/2 c granulated sugar 1 egg 1/2 c water 2 tsp vanilla
Dry Ingredients: 1 1/2 c all purpose flour 1/3 c dark cocoa (dutch process) 1/2 tsp salt 1/2 tsp baking soda 3 c oats (not fast cooking) 12 oz bag chocolate chips 1 c chopped pecans (optional)
Combine your crisco, brown sugar, white sugar, egg, water and vanilla

Get your flour, cocoa, salt, baking soda and oats together.
Mix them all up.
Add the dry mix in 1/4's to 1/3's being sure to mix well and scrape down the sides each time.

Add your nuts...
Stir them in.
Add the chocolate chips.
Stir them in.
Get your handy dandy #40 scoop...
And scoop away...
Mmmmhh... htat looks good.
Load up the cookie sheet and bake at 350F for ~10 minutes.
They don't spread much, so you could probably get a couple more on a pan.
